There's a large difference between stealing, and fan-subbing and distributing work that will not be released in America. Macross 7, Tekkaman, and others will never be officially released here, and rather than pay some bastard from China or Hong Kong for their crappy DVD rips, get a fan-sub of superior quality.eva01 said:honestly why do people steal anime from boxtorrents?
Onizuka said:There's a large difference between stealing, and fan-subbing and distributing work that will not be released in America. Macross 7, Tekkaman, and others will never be officially released here, and rather than pay some bastard from China or Hong Kong for their crappy DVD rips, get a fan-sub of superior quality.
Plus, ADV used to have their own fan-sub department who subbed new Anime that wasn't licensed in America yet, just to see if it was popular and worth them investing money in to bring over here and officially license.
Fan-subbing is ideal for getting people into new series without paying royalties until you know its worth it.
